Federal Student Loans
The primary source of financial aid for most students in the United States is federal student loans. These loans generally offer favorable interest rates and flexible repayment options, making them an attractive choice for funding your education in Communication and Journalism at Carlow University. The most common federal loans include Direct Subsidized Loans, which do not accrue interest while you're in school, and Direct Unsubsidized Loans, which do accrue interest during your studies. Eligibility depends on the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A), and students should complete this form annually to determine their aid package.Private Student Loans
For students whose financial needs exceed federal aid, private student loans from banks or credit unions are an option. These typically have higher interest rates and less flexible repayment terms. It's crucial to compare lenders and thoroughly understand the terms before borrowing.Loan Management Strategies
Effective management of student debt requires careful planning. Students should consider borrowing only what is necessary for tuition, books, and living expenses. Creating a detailed budget and exploring scholarship opportunities can reduce reliance on loans. Additionally, understanding repayment options such as Income-Driven Repayment Plans, Public Service Loan Forgiveness, and Loan Consolidation can alleviate financial pressure post-graduation. Curriculum and Coursework
The Communication, Journalism, and Related Programs at Carlow University are designed to equip students with foundational and advanced skills in media, communication theories, journalism practices, and digital storytelling. Courses typically include media writing, reporting, broadcasting, media ethics, communication theory, digital media production, public relations, and multimedia storytelling. Students will also have opportunities to develop critical thinking, research skills, and technological proficiency essential for modern communication landscapes. The program emphasizes experiential learning through internships, projects, and collaborations with media organizations.Learning Outcomes
Graduates of this program will be able to craft compelling narratives, analyze media messages critically, understand the ethical responsibilities of journalists and communicators, and utilize various digital platforms effectively. These skills are crucial in a rapidly evolving media environment.Career Opportunities and Job Prospects
